Decoding the Hardest IGCSE Subjects: Beyond Classroom Rumours
When choosing Year 9 and Year 10 options, international school pupils frequently ask which qualifications pose the greatest academic challenge. Pinpointing the hardest igcse subjects requires looking past anecdotal classroom feedback to examine official assessment statistics and the underlying cognitive architecture of each syllabus. Data from Cambridge Assessment International Education (CAIE) and Pearson Edexcel reveals that difficulty stems from three distinct hurdles: extreme conceptual abstraction, vast content volume, and unforgiving mark scheme precision.
A common misconception among students transitioning to Key Stage 4 is equating raw Grade 9 (or A*) percentages directly to inherent ease. For instance, Cambridge IGCSE Additional Mathematics (0606) often records a high proportion of top grades, but this is driven by a self-selecting cohort of elite mathematicians rather than an undemanding paper. Conversely, subjects like First Language English (0500) and History (0470) exhibit low Grade 9 conversion rates due to subjective assessment criteria and strict evaluation rubrics. Understanding how these factors interact is vital when building a balanced subject combination for A-Level preparation and university admissions.

1. Cambridge IGCSE Additional Mathematics (0606 / Edexcel 4PM1)
• Primary Cognitive Demand: Pure Abstraction & Multi-Step Calculus.
• Assessment Reality: Bridges the gap between standard IGCSE Mathematics (0580/4MA1) and A-Level Further Mathematics. Requires pupils to integrate differentiation, integration, and trigonometric identities seamlessly without intermediate formula scaffolding.
• Key Hurdle: Zero tolerance for method drift. A small algebraic slip early in an 8-mark question forfeits subsequent accuracy marks.

The Cognitive Demand Matrix: Why Some Subjects Feel Harder
Understanding subject difficulty requires analysing cognitive demands across three dimensions: syllabus volume, conceptual depth, and grading subjectivity.
1. Content Volume vs. Conceptual Depth
Subjects like IGCSE Biology (0610/0970) and History (0470) present massive specifications. Biology requires memorising hundreds of distinct physiological processes, precise definitions, and biological pathways. History demands command of detailed chronology, historiography, and source evaluation.
In contrast, Additional Mathematics (0606) and Physics (0625) feature smaller factual footprints but require high abstraction. A student who understands principles of vectors or circular motion can solve novel problems without heavy memorisation, whereas a student who merely memorises formulae will struggle.
2. The Mark Scheme Precision Trap
In First Language English (0500), achieving a Grade 9 requires exceptional rhetorical control, structural maturity, and nuanced vocabulary. Unlike STEM subjects where a correct numerical answer guarantees full marks, humanities mark schemes evaluate criteria holistically across Assessment Objectives (AO1 to A03), making top grades harder to secure consistently.
Key Updates for Cambridge Sciences (2026–2028 Syllabuses)
Students preparing for the updated Cambridge IGCSE Science syllabuses (Biology 0610/0970, Chemistry 0620/0971, Physics 0625/0972) face restructured papers focusing on:
- Greater emphasis on unfamiliar experimental contexts in Alternative to Practical (Paper 6) and Practical Test (Paper 5).
- Explicit marks allocated to analytical reasoning, calculating percentage errors, and discussing limitations of experimental setups.
- Integrated mathematical requirements, ensuring students can rearrange formulaic relationships effortlessly.

Constructing a Balanced IGCSE Portfolio
Choosing combinations with heavy workloads can cause academic burnout. Avoid pairing too many high-volume subjects (such as taking History, Literature, and three separate sciences simultaneously) without analytical balance.

Frequently Asked Questions
Is Additional Mathematics compulsory for taking A-Level Maths?
No, it is not compulsory, but it provides a substantial advantage. Pupils who achieve a Grade 7-9 in standard IGCSE Mathematics can succeed in A-Level Mathematics, but Additional Mathematics covers introductory differentiation, integration, and kinematics that directly overlap with Year 12 mechanics and pure mathematics.
How does Cambridge IGCSE compare with Pearson Edexcel?
Both boards maintain parity in rigor and are evaluated equally by Russell Group universities and international admissions offices. Edexcel linear papers often distribute question types differently than Cambridge tiered papers (Core vs Extended), but the cognitive demand for securing a Grade 9 remains equivalent across both boards.
